Questions people ask about this run

How much does fuel cost from Adelaide to Perth towing a caravan?

About $1,403.72 for a Defender 110 towing a 3.2-tonne off-road caravan, planned against the official prices and the wind forecast on 4 September 2026: 525 L over 2,607 km at roughly 20.2 L/100 km.

How many fuel stops from Adelaide to Perth?

9 towing and 5 solo on this plan, with an 89 L tank starting a quarter full. The longest run between stops towing is 374 km.

Does the wind matter on Nullarbor?

On 10 September it cost the caravan run $32.65 (+12.2 L). FuelOracle checks the forecast wind on each leg for the day you leave, so the same road can price differently on a different day.

What would filling up at every servo cost on this run?

$1,634.27 towing. FuelOracle's plan saves $34.46 by choosing where to fill and how much to buy, not by driving further or filling less than it needs.
